Two drops of the same radius are falling through air with a steady velcoity of `5 cm s^(-1).` If the two drops coalesce, the terminal velocity would be

A

10 cm per sec

B

`2.5` cm per sec

C

`5 xx(4) ^(1//3)` cm per sec

D

`5 xx sqrt3 ` cm per sec

Text Solution

Verified by Experts

The correct Answer is:
C

If R is radius of bigger drop formed, then
` 4/3 pi R ^(3) = 2 xx 4/3 pi r ^(3) or R = 2 ^(1//3)r`
As `v _(0) prop r ^(2) therefore (v _(01))/(v _(0)) = (R ^(2))/( r ^(2))= ((2 ^(1//3)r ) ^(2))/( r ^(2)) = 2^(2//3)`
or `v _(01) = v_(0) xx 3 ^(2//3) = 5 xx (4) ^(1//3)`
